| System Size | Typical Capacity | Estimated Installed Cost | Key Use Case |
|---|---|---|---|
| Single Powerwall | 13.5 kWh | $8,000 – $12,000 | Basic backup for essential circuits |
| Dual Powerwall | 27 kWh | $14,000 – $22,000 | Whole-home backup with solar optimization |
| Triad Powerwall | 40.5 kWh | $20,000 – $30,000 | High backup capacity and time-of-use shifting |
| Battery Add-on | Incremental kWh | $2,500 – $4,500 per unit | Expand existing systems as needs grow |
Understanding Powerwall Install Cost Drivers
The powerwall install cost depends on several interconnected factors, from equipment choices to local labor rates. Knowing these drivers helps you budget more accurately and avoid surprises during the project.
Professional installation is a core part of the total cost, covering electrical work, mounting, and integration with your home’s panel. Permitting, inspections, and any necessary upgrades to your breaker box or wiring also influence the final price you pay.
Your site conditions play a major role as well, since access to the installation area, roof or wall conditions, and distance for conduit runs can add hours to the labor estimate. A detailed site survey from an installer is the best way to understand these specific factors for your home.
Equipment Choices And Configuration Options
Choosing the right number and type of Powerwall units directly affects the powerwall install cost. A single unit may suit smaller backup needs, while multiple units provide more capacity for whole-home coverage during extended outages.
Single vs Multi-Pack Systems
Single Powerwall setups are often enough for essential loads like lighting, fridge, and select outlets. Multi-pack systems, such as dual or triad configurations, support more demanding loads, HVAC, and longer backup periods, which increases the cost but adds resilience.
Additional Hardware And Integration
Adding hardware like an automatic transfer switch, additional breakers, or upgraded conduit can change the labor and material cost. Integration with existing solar inverters and energy management systems also affects complexity and the overall powerwall install cost, so discuss these details early with your installer.
Site Preparation And Electrical Upgrades
Preparing the installation site can introduce unexpected tasks in the powerwall install cost, especially in spaces with limited clearance, poor ventilation, or exposed wiring. Mounting brackets, concrete pads for outdoor pads, and proper ventilation all contribute to a safe, code-compliant install.
Older homes may require a service panel upgrade, new branch circuits, or conduit rerouting to meet electrical requirements. These enhancements improve safety and system performance but add to the project budget. An installer can provide itemized quotes for each upgrade so you know exactly what you are paying for.
Regional Pricing And Long Term Value
Powerwall install costs vary by region due to local labor rates, permitting fees, and market competition. Urban areas often show higher prices, while rural locations may involve travel surcharges that influence the final number. Always request itemized, location-specific estimates from multiple installers to compare fairly.
Over time, a Powerwall can save you money through load shifting during peak rate periods and maximizing self-consumption of solar power. When evaluating the powerwall install cost, consider these potential savings along with incentives, tax credits, and increased home value to understand the long term return on investment.

What does a typical residential Powerwall installation include in the quoted price?
A typical residential quote covers the Powerwall unit(s), professional electrical installation, mounting hardware, conduit and wiring as needed, local permitting, and final inspection. It may also include setup of the Tesla app and basic energy monitoring. Be sure to confirm whether site preparation, panel upgrades, or long conduit runs are itemized separately.
How do local labor rates and installer experience affect the powerwall install cost?
Local labor rates vary by region and directly influence the labor portion of the powerwall install cost. More experienced installers may charge higher rates but can complete the job faster, reduce troubleshooting time, and ensure code compliance, which can save you money in the long run.
Are there additional costs if my installation requires a service panel upgrade?
Yes, if your home needs a service panel upgrade, new circuits, or extensive conduit rerouting, those costs are usually separate from the basic powerwall install cost. Ask for a detailed scope that outlines panel work, labor hours, and any required materials so you can budget accurately.
Do I need to budget for equipment like the Gateway or additional circuit breakers?
Depending on your system design, you might need a Powerwall Gateway, additional breakers, or an automatic transfer switch. Some quotes include these items, while others list them separately, so clarify what is covered in the estimate before approving the work.
